Code Analysis: WP Armour - Honeypot Anti Spam 2.1.23

Function Rating Maintainability Complexity Lines of code
wpa_admin_notices()
B
38 18 72
wpa_check_date()
A
52 8 27
wpa_save_stats()
S
50 5 29
my_df_before_process()
S
53 5 20
wpa_check_is_spam()
S
59 5 15
wpa_save_settings()
S
55 4 20
wpa_gravityforms_extra_validation()
S
57 4 16
wpa_field_info()
S
60 3 13
wpa_contactform7_extra_validation()
S
65 3 9
wpae_wplogin_extra_validation()
S
63 3 10
wpa_wpforms_extra_validation()
S
69 2 6
wpa_calderaforms_extra_validation()
S
70 2 6
wpa_toolsetform_extra_validation()
S
66 2 8
wpa_fluent_form_extra_validation()
S
68 2 7
wpa_wpcomment_extra_validation()
S
68 2 7
wpa_formidable_extra_validation()
S
68 2 7
wpa_wpregistration_extra_validation()
S
68 2 7
wpa_elementor_extra_validation()
S
66 2 8
wpa_bbp_extra_validation()
S
70 2 6
wpa_unqiue_field_value()
S
69 2 7
wpa_plugin_menu()
S
78 1 3
wpa_dashboard_widget()
S
78 1 3
wpa_wpregistration_add_initiator_field()
S
83 1 3
wpa_wplogin_add_initiator_field()
S
83 1 3
wpa_dashboard_widget_function()
S
67 1 8
wpa_plugin_activation()
S
67 1 7
wpa_unqiue_field_name()
S
74 1 4
wpa_load_scripts()
S
70 1 5
wpa_options()
S
64 1 9